There are various aspects of a wedding that you need to know when planning it. You would not want anything to cause unnecessary downfalls to your big day, would you? So take a look at this to-do list when arranging for your special day…

© Prepare a proper guest list. You should invite only those whom you are close to. Why would you need to splurge so much money to invite a hundred colleagues of yours when you are only close to a few of them? Why would you need to extend your invitation to distant relatives whom you have never met and talked to? Only invite those dearest to you, and that can save you from too much cost incurred and too heavy workload on the actual day.

© Plan your budget. Gauge what you can spend on and prevent yourself from overspending. You can allow for an amount that is a little out of budget, but could be useful for other items that you may need to purchase at the eleventh hour. Still, you are encouraged to spend within the budget and have some balance of the budget left.

© Invitations should be prepared a few months prior to the event. When preparing the invitation cards, please ensure that information in the cards are correct and there are no spelling or grammatical errors in them. They should be ready for mailing about four to six weeks in advance, so that the invited guests would be notified at least a week or two earlier.

© Mutual understanding between the bride and groom is imperative. Avoid too many disparities when planning for the wedding. Both should be open-minded to each other’s suggestions. Do not resort to involving parents into the matter. The matter should be kept at smaller scale and should be resolved quickly.

© Choose the right food caterer. In order to determine the most apposite caterer for the event, you can show up at restaurants of your choice as customers savouring their dishes and delicacies. Distinguish between the menus offered by the restaurants and opt for the restaurant that serves the best range of food to be your official caterer. Food is very important in all functions. It would become the gossip of the day if it does not accommodate to the guests.




© Plan the wedding date carefully. Discuss this with your partner, or seek assistance from a wedding consultant.

© Choose the right florist. The florist should be able to cater to the needs of both you and your partner. Ensure that he or she is able to provide the type and colour of flowers of your choice at a price within your budget. Selection of flowers is crucial as floral decoration is the item that turns a wedding into the most cherished moment for both of you.

© Communicate well with video takers and photographers. Prepare a hardcopy of the program schedule of the wedding. This will allow for proper coordination of the shooting done by them. The video and photos serve as memories for both the bride and groom to keep, so this should be done perfectly!

© Eat before your wedding commences. You would not want to turn frail and pale when making conversations with your guests. So this is absolutely important!
